Intel J3455处理器安装Ubuntu失败的原因与解决方法

admin
Intel J3455处理器安装Ubuntu失败主要因硬件兼容性与系统配置问题,常见原因包括:UEFI启动模式未正确配置、Secure Boot导致内核无法加载、Ubuntu版本较旧缺乏对老旧Atom处理器的驱动支持,或BIOS中未开启虚拟化技术(VT-x),解决方法需针对性处理:进入BIOS切换启动模式为UEFI并关闭Secure Boot,选择Ubuntu 18.04 LTS及以上版本(优化硬件兼容性),手动安装missing-lake内核驱动,或通过命令行参数禁用驱动冲突模块,确保BIOS开启VT-x并更新至最新版本,可显著提升安装成功率。

Intel J3455是一款基于Apollo Lake架构的低功耗处理器,凭借15W TDP和四核四线程设计,曾被广泛应用于迷你主机、工控机、NAS等设备,许多用户因其性价比和低功耗特性,尝试在其设备上安装Ubuntu系统,却常遇到安装失败、无法启动、驱动缺失等问题,本文将结合常见故障场景,分析J3455安装Ubuntu失败的原因,并提供针对性解决方案。

J3455安装Ubuntu的常见故障表现

在实际操作中,用户可能遇到以下典型问题:

  1. 安装过程中卡死或报错:启动安装程序时黑屏、卡在“Loading initial RAM disk”或提示“Kernel panic”。
  2. 安装后无法启动:重启后直接进入BIOS,或显示“Boot error”“No bootable device”。
  3. 硬件驱动缺失:进入系统后,显卡、网卡、声卡等设备无法识别,表现为分辨率异常、网络连接失败、无声音等。
  4. 兼容性提示:安装时提示“CPU not supported”或“Kernel doesn’t support CPU”。

故障原因分析

J3455安装Ubuntu失败的核心原因可归结为硬件兼容性系统版本适配BIOS设置驱动支持四大类,具体如下:

Intel J3455处理器安装Ubuntu失败的原因与解决方法

Ubuntu版本与J3455架构不兼容

J3455基于Intel Apollo Lake架构(代号:Airmont),支持x86_64架构,但其指令集和微架构与早期的Bay Trail、 Braswell等不同,部分旧版Ubuntu(如16.04及更早版本)的内核(4.x及以下)对Apollo Lake的优化不足,可能导致内核无法识别CPU,或在启动时崩溃。

Ubuntu官方安装镜像中的“generic”内核可能未包含J3455所需的特定驱动(如Intel HD 500显卡、I219-V网卡),导致安装后硬件无法正常工作。

BIOS/UEFI设置问题

J3455设备通常采用UEFI启动模式,但部分旧款设备(如2016-2017年推出的迷你主机)默认可能关闭CSM(兼容性支持模块),或开启Secure Boot(安全启动),导致Ubuntu安装镜像无法被识别。

  • Secure Boot开启:Ubuntu安装镜像(非官方Secure Boot兼容版本)会被UEFI拒绝启动,出现“Security violation”等报错。
  • CSM关闭:若设备仅支持Legacy启动(如部分工控机),而安装时选择了UEFI模式,会导致无法找到启动介质。

启动介质制作或分区问题

  • 启动U盘制作不规范:使用rufus、balenaEtcher等工具制作启动U盘时,若未选择正确的“UEFI(GPT)”模式,或U盘文件系统格式错误(如NTFS而非FAT32),可能导致设备无法从U盘启动。
  • 分区冲突:安装时若未关闭“快速格式化”,或分区表类型(GPT/MBR)与启动模式不匹配(UEFI需GPT分区表),可能引发安装失败或启动异常。

硬件驱动缺失

J3455集成的Intel HD 500显卡(Gen8 LP)、I219-V千兆网卡以及SATA控制器,在Ubuntu中的依赖内核版本较高,若安装时未预加载对应驱动,或内核版本过低,会导致:

  • 显卡无法驱动,进入系统后分辨率锁定在800x600,或出现花屏。
  • 网卡不被识别,无法连接网络,导致后续系统更新、驱动安装受阻。

解决方案:分步排查与修复

选择兼容的Ubuntu版本

优先选择Ubuntu 22.04 LTS或24.04 LTS(长期支持版),其内核(5.15/6.5+)对Apollo Lake架构的支持完善,已内置Intel HD 500显卡、I219-V网卡等驱动。

  • 避免使用旧版本:Ubuntu 18.04 LTS(内核5.4)虽可用,但可能需要手动安装额外驱动;16.04及更早版本(内核4.x)不建议使用,兼容性问题较多。

调整BIOS/UEFI设置

重启设备,进入BIOS(通常按F2、Del或Esc键),重点检查以下设置:

  • 关闭Secure Boot:在“Boot”或“Security”选项中,将“Secure Boot”设置为“Disabled”(部分设备需先设置管理员密码)。
  • 开启CSM:若设备为旧款,需开启“CSM Support”,并确保“Boot Mode”设置为“UEFI”(优先UEFI模式,Legacy作为备选)。
  • 设置启动顺序:将U盘调整为第一启动项,确保设备能从安装U盘启动。

正确制作启动U盘

使用balenaEtcherrufus(选择“DD模式”)制作启动U盘,关键步骤:

  • 选择“UEFI(GPT)”模式(若设备为UEFI启动)。
  • 文件系统格式选择“FAT32”(兼容性最佳)。
  • 下载Ubuntu镜像时,务必从官网获取,避免第三方修改版。

安装过程中的关键操作

  • 选择“Install Ubuntu”而非“Try Ubuntu”:直接进入安装界面,避免从Live环境启动可能导致的驱动问题。
  • 手动分区(可选):若自动分区失败,可手动创建分区:
    • /boot/efi:512MB(FAT32,UEFI必备)。
    • /:剩余空间的70-80%(ext4)。
    • swap:剩余空间的20%(建议4GB以上,避免内存不足)。
  • 关闭“快速格式化”:在分区步骤取消勾选“Format”,避免分区表冲突。

安装后驱动修复

若安装后出现硬件无法识别的问题,可通过以下步骤解决:

  • 更新系统:打开终端,运行sudo apt update && sudo apt upgrade,确保内核和驱动包为最新。

  • 安装额外驱动

    # 安装显卡驱动(Intel HD 500)
    sudo apt install intel-microcode
    sudo apt install xserver-xorg-video-intel
    # 安装网卡驱动(I219-V)
    sudo apt install linux-firmware-intel
  • 重启验证:重启后,通过lspci | grep -E "(VGA|Ethernet)"检查硬件是否被识别,或使用nvidia-smi(若为NVIDIA独显,但J3455为核显,无需此命令)。

特殊情况处理

安装时卡死在“Loading initial RAM disk”

尝试在安装启动时按E键编辑启动参数,在linux

文章版权声明:除非注明,否则均为xmsdn原创文章,转载或复制请以超链接形式并注明出处。

取消
微信二维码
微信二维码
支付宝二维码